How To Choose The Best Women’s Golf Driver For Distance

Chasing distance by swinging harder often backfires—it increases spin and widens the dispersion pattern. The right driver does the work for you. Here are the critical specs to focus on.

Loft Is Your First Lever

Most women generate clubhead speeds below 80 mph, which means a higher loft—usually 10.5° to 13°—is necessary to achieve the optimal launch angle of 14–18 degrees. A 12° driver will often out-carry a 9° driver for the average female golfer, even if the lower-lofted club “looks” more powerful at address.

Shaft Flex Dictates Transfer

A shaft that is too stiff will feel boardy and reduce your ability to load the club, killing ball speed. For the vast majority of women, a Ladies flex or Senior Ladies flex graphite shaft provides the whip and kick needed to transfer maximum energy into the ball. Lightweight graphite (40–50 grams) also reduces fatigue over 18 holes.

Forgiveness on Mis-Hits

Distance off the tee is only useful if the ball stays in play. Look for a 460cc head (the USGA-legal maximum) paired with perimeter weighting or adjustable heel/toe weights. These features raise the moment of inertia (MOI), so a strike low on the face or toward the toe still launches with respectable ball speed and reduced side-spin.

FAQ

Will a 12° driver really give me more distance than a 10.5° driver?
For the vast majority of female golfers with swing speeds under 80 mph, yes. A 12° driver will produce a higher launch angle with less backspin, which typically results in more carry distance and softer landings. Only players with above-average clubhead speed (85+ mph) can effectively compress a sub-11° driver to outpace a higher-lofted model.
Should I buy a complete set or just a standalone driver?
If your current irons and wedges are in good shape and you only need more distance off the tee, a standalone driver is the smarter investment. If you are starting from scratch or your entire set is obsolete, a complete set like the Cobra Fly-XL or Wilson Luxe provides a coordinated setup where the driver, fairway woods, and irons share a consistent weight and flex profile.
What does 460cc head size mean for distance?
460 cubic centimeters is the maximum legal head volume allowed by USGA rules. A 460cc head provides the largest possible sweet spot and the highest MOI (resistance to twisting) of any driver. That means off-center hits lose less ball speed and retain more distance compared to a smaller 420cc or 380cc head. Almost every driver on this list is 460cc.
